The Program Executive Office (PEO) for Command, Control, Communications, Computers, and Intelligence (C4I) International Integration Program Office (PMW 740) is acquiring integrated Executive Management, Business Operations, Case Management, Program Management, Systems Engineering, Logistics Management, Contracts Management, Acquisition Analysis, and Financial Management support services for its portfolio of international C4I programs. Support services include administrative and executive business processes and address the full lifecycle of the security cooperation process, including Pre-Letter of Request (LOR) efforts, FMS case development, case execution, case reconciliation, and case closure. For the scope of this effort, C4I solutions are inclusive of integrated Link 16 SoS architectures to satisfy potential PMA/PMW-101 requirements. Reporting to the Program Manager, the Systems Engineer provides engineering support, requirements analysis and verification, testing, development of networks, infrastructure, data architecture, tools, and foreign military sales (FMS) support to a federal Navy client. This position is located in San Diego, CA. What You'll Do Supports the National Maritime Surveillance System (NMSS) project and other efforts working under the Lead Engineer. Collaborates with each Project Lead under multiple Command, Control, Communications, Computers, and Intelligence (C4I) disciplines, such as C2, Maritime Domain Awareness (MDA), Aerostat, Unmanned Aerial System (UAS), Sonar, Communications Vehicles, and Microwave Communications Towers; ensures the individual projects can be successfully integrated the C2 systems into a System of Systems (SoS) architecture. Supports the Case Manager and Lead Engineer in requirements definition, analysis of alternatives, integration, testing, training, production, installation, contracting, budget planning, and execution of assigned programs. Delivers and presents briefs to external stakeholders to include but not limited to Combatant Commanders, other Joint Services, Security Cooperation Communities, U.S. Government agencies, Industry partners, and representatives from the Partner Nation.
